本文目录导读:
随着信息技术的飞速发展,软件开发已成为现代社会不可或缺的一部分,无论是移动应用、网页游戏还是大型的商业软件,背后都离不开软件开发人员的辛勤付出,而在这个过程中,处理器的角色显得尤为重要,在软件开发的领域中,究竟是软件开发对处理器还是显卡的要求更高呢?本文将围绕这一问题展开讨论。
我们需要明确软件开发与处理器之间的关系,在软件开发的流程中,处理器作为计算机的“大脑”,负责执行各种指令和算法,从而完成软件的编写、测试和运行,处理器的性能直接影响到软件开发的效率和软件的运行速度,对于软件开发人员来说,选择一款性能出色的处理器是至关重要的。
处理器的性能是决定其是否适合软件开发的关键因素,处理器的性能指标主要包括主频、缓存、核心数等,主频越高,处理速度越快;缓存越大,数据处理能力越强;核心数越多,多任务处理能力越优秀,这些性能指标对于软件开发的各个环节都有着重要的影响。
虽然显卡在图形处理和渲染方面扮演着重要的角色,但在纯软件开发领域中,显卡并不是主要的性能瓶颈,软件开发主要依赖于处理器的计算能力和内存资源,而显卡在大多数情况下只是作为辅助工具来加速图形处理,从纯软件开发的角度来看,显卡的要求相对较低。
1、计算能力:软件开发过程中需要处理大量的数据和算法,这需要处理器具备强大的计算能力,特别是在进行复杂的算法运算和大规模的代码编译时,处理器的性能会直接影响到开发效率和软件运行速度。
2、多任务处理能力:在软件开发过程中,开发者通常需要同时处理多个任务,如编译代码、运行程序、调试等,这需要处理器具备优秀的多任务处理能力,以保持高效的开发效率。
3、稳定性:软件开发的每一个环节都至关重要,任何一个小错误都可能导致整个项目的失败,处理器的稳定性对于保证软件开发的质量和效率至关重要。
在选择适合软件开发的处理器时,我们需要考虑以下几个方面:
1、主频:主频越高,处理速度越快,对于需要快速编译和运行软件的开发者来说,高主频的处理器是首选。
2、缓存:大缓存可以提升数据处理能力,减少处理器访问内存的次数,从而提高开发效率。
3、核心数:对于需要同时处理多个任务的开发者来说,多核心处理器可以提供更好的多任务处理能力。
4、功耗与散热:在保证性能的同时,功耗和散热也是选择处理器时需要考虑的重要因素,低功耗和良好的散热性能可以保证处理器在长时间工作时的稳定性。
软件开发对处理器的要求明显高于对显卡的要求,在软件开发过程中,处理器的计算能力、多任务处理能力和稳定性是决定开发效率和软件质量的关键因素,对于软件开发人员来说,选择一款性能出色的处理器是至关重要的,随着科技的不断进步,未来的软件开发可能会对显卡提出更高的要求,但就目前来看,处理器的性能仍然是决定软件开发效果的主要因素。
发表评论 取消回复